Role of Machine Learning in Detection

Machine learning algorithms are integral to the effective functioning of AI-enhanced digital twins. These algorithms monitor multiple data streams, identifying and addressing issues with physical data sources. When multiple digital twins work in concert, they provide comprehensive monitoring across large systems, ensuring no irregularities go unnoticed. Machine learning-driven analysis detects subtle issues that straightforward, hand-coded algorithms might miss. Algorithms trained on live operational data continuously scan for anomalies, alerting managers promptly. This ability to learn and adapt to new conditions is critical for maintaining reliable real-time monitoring. The dynamic nature of machine learning allows digital twins to enhance their algorithms over time, offering increasingly accurate insights and effective anomaly detection.

Automatic Retraining for Improved Accuracy

Automatic retraining of machine learning algorithms is essential for maintaining the accuracy and reliability of digital twins. These algorithms may encounter new scenarios not covered by their initial training sets, leading to potential errors. Incorporating automatic retraining allows digital twins to enhance their algorithms consistently, learning from new data and adapting efficiently. This continuous learning process ensures that digital twins remain effective in anomaly detection and prompt issue resolution. Digital twins collaborate to detect incorrect machine learning responses, generating new training sets for automatic retraining. This ongoing improvement of algorithms guarantees that real-time insights become progressively more accurate and actionable. As organizations rely on these advanced monitoring systems, the importance of automatic retraining in maintaining operational excellence becomes increasingly evident.
